The Safety Shadow Still Exists
Pakistan’s aviation narrative cannot ignore its past:
- Airblue Flight 202 (2010) — 152 fatalities due to controlled flight into terrain
- PIA Flight 661 (2016) — 47 fatalities including Junaid Jamshed
- Bhoja Air 213 (2012) — 127 fatalities under questionable conditions
These were not random tragedies.
They were systemic warnings.
And the system still shows stress.

Did Shaheen Air become Serene Air?
No. They are completely separate entities with no rebranding or transformation link.
Why do people think they are connected?
Because of overlapping timelines and aircraft transfers after Shaheen’s collapse.
Is British Airways’ return good for Pakistan?
Partially. It improves competition but also pressures local airlines and increases forex outflow.
What is the biggest issue in Pakistan aviation?
Sustainability—financial, operational, and regulatory.
